WASHINGTON — The Nationwide Freeway Visitors Protection Management mentioned on Thursday it has opened two new particular investigations into crashes involving Tesla Inc. automobiles the place complicated motive force help programs are suspected to were in use.

The brand new crashes underneath investigation come with an eight-vehicle crash on Nov. 24 at the Bay Bridge in San Francisco during which the driving force of a 2021 Tesla Style S reported the Complete-Self Using characteristic had malfunctioned, consistent with a police document. The opposite fresh crash comes to a 2020 Style 3 in Ohio the place a minor damage was once reported.

Within the Bay Bridge incident that led to 2 minor accidents, police mentioned they have been not able to decide if its “Complete-Self Using” machine was once activated.

Since 2016, NHTSA has opened 41 particular crash investigations involving Tesla automobiles and the place complicated motive force help programs comparable to Autopilot have been suspected of getting used, together with 8 investigations in 2022. A complete of nineteen crash deaths were reported in the ones Tesla-related investigations.

NHTSA normally opens greater than 100 particular crash investigations once a year into rising applied sciences and different doable auto issues of safety that experience, for example, up to now helped to increase protection regulations on air baggage.
